Background technology
Rectification is to utilize under certain pressure, and the boiling point of each component of liquid mixture or saturated vapor pressure are different, make boiling point relatively
The light component gasification that low or saturated vapor pressure is higher, recycling backflow makes light component through the gasification of repeatedly Partial Liquid Phase and partial gas phase
Condensation, makes the light component in gas phase and the heavy constituent concentration in liquid phase gradually rise, thus reaches the purpose of separating-purifying.Rectification
Capital equipment have: rectifying column, reboiler, condenser, backflow conveying equipment etc..After liquid mixture feed liquid enters rectifying column,
Light component gradually concentrates to tower top, condenses at condenser after leaving tower top, and a part is as light component finished product, and another part is sent
Enter rectifying column interior as backflow, it is ensured that distillation operation is carried out continuously and stably.Heavy constituent gradually concentrates at the bottom of tower, and a part is made
For heavy constituent finished product, a part is then sent back in rectifying column through reboiler heating evaporation, for distillation operation provide enough continuous on
The steam air-flow risen.
Typical rectifying column has plate column, packed tower etc., and it is theoretical and equipment is the most ripe, be widely used in oil, chemical industry,
The industries such as light industry, food, metallurgy.But the distillation process that rectifying column of the prior art is realized needs to disappear when evaporation is with backflow
Consume substantial amounts of energy, there is the defect that cost is high.

Detailed description of the invention
Below in conjunction with specific embodiment, the utility model is described in further detail.
Embodiment
As it is shown in figure 1, a kind of pilot scale rectifier unit, including reactor 1, rectifying column 4, condenser 7, respiratory organ 11, U-shaped curved
14 and fraction groove 15, it is communicated with rectifying column 4 by fixing between described reactor 1 and condenser 7, in reactor 1, is provided with stirring
Oar 17, described stirring paddle 17 top is provided with stirring motor 2, and the bottom of described reactor is provided with baiting valve 3;Described condenser
The top of 7 is connected with respiratory organ 11, fraction groove 15 respectively, is also equipped with condensing tube 10 between described condenser 7 and fraction groove 15;
The bottom of described condensing tube 10 is communicated to U-shaped curved 14, and described condensing tube 10 is provided with swingable funnel with the U-shaped junction of curved 14
18 and reflux ratio controller 12, described reflux ratio controller 12 is additionally provided with solenoid 13 with the junction of condensing tube 10;Described U
The two ends of type curved 14 connect with rectifying column 4 and fraction groove 15 respectively.In described rectifying column 4, filler 5 is installed.Described rectifying column 4
Tower top inside equipped with tower top temperature meter 6.The top of described condenser 7 is internally installed cold top thermometer 16.Described U-shaped curved 14
On be additionally provided with sampling valve 8.The bottom of described fraction groove 15 is provided with fraction bottom land valve 9.Described respiratory organ 11 with remove tail gas absorption
Tower connects.
